Question: How do I arrange for an ACAT assessment?
Answer: Referrals for an ACAT assessment can be made by anyone. ACATs cover all of Australia and are based in hospitals or in the local community. Information about the ACAT closest to you is available by calling 1800 200 422. You may wish to see your own doctor first and they will also be able to put you in contact with the local ACAT. Contacts are also available on this website or on the Age Page of your local White Pages.
